Question: Consider an electron in the nth orbit of a hydrogen atom in the Bohr model. The circumference of the orbit can be expressed in terms of the de Broglie wavelength $ \lambda $ of that electron as [CBSE PMT 1990]

Options:

A) $ (0.259)\ n\lambda $

B) $ \sqrt{n}\lambda $

C) $ (13.6)\ \lambda $

D) $ n\lambda $

Show Answer

Answer:

Correct Answer: D

Solution:

According to Bohr’s theory $ mvr=n\frac{h}{2\pi } $
Þ Circumference $ 2\pi r=n,( \frac{h}{mv} )=n\lambda $
